Finally, after a long wait, the trailer of Amrinder Gill’s directorial debut Chhalla Mud Ke Nahi Aaya has been released. The film will officially be released on 29 July, 2022 in theaters worldwide. Speaking of the trailer, the 2 minutes 43 seconds long video claims to bring attention to one of the most significant concerns by showcasing the paths chosen by Punjabis to migrate abroad and their difficulty.

The trailer shows a few scientific facts and emotional notes. Amrinder Gill essays the role of Chhalla whereas Sargun Mehta plays his love interest. Binnu Dhillon is Gill’s friend in India and Karamjit Anmol is his friend abroad. In search of a livelihood and the constraints of the home, the Punjabis move abroad, but during the course of the same, they face many difficulties. In the trailer, we see Chhalla from Punjab who wants to go abroad.

After reaching there, he realizes that Indian laborers are working hard but are not reviving the appropriate amount of money. So, they decide to fight for their rights. But later it has been discovered that Gill’s mother passes away and then the vocals of Amrinder Gill in background music touch our heartstrings and will surely num your eyes. 

The trailer of Chhalla Mud Ke Nahi Aaya is filled with fun, emotions and teachings. Amberdeep Singh’s pen has really hit us hard this time. And now fans are excited to watch the full-fledged film in the theater. Moreover, as expected the film is set in the backdrop of the 70s and 80s era.

Coming to the cast of the movie, Amrinder Gill is seen in the lead role, alongside Sargun Mehta, Binnu Dhillon, Karamjit Anmol, Raj Kalra, Sydney Eberwein, and more. Further, the heart-touching songs of the film have been written by Bir Singh, Raj Kalra and Hardeep Singh Mann whereas it has been voiced by Amrinder Gill and many more.
